mbox

[GIT,PULL] ARM: tegra: gpio-pinmux branch

Message ID 4FA964D3.9000001@wwwdotorg.org
State New
Headers show

Pull-request

git://git.kernel.org/pub/scm/linux/kernel/git/swarren/linux-tegra.git

Message

Stephen Warren May 8, 2012, 6:24 p.m. UTC
This branch is based on the following:

git://git.kernel.org/pub/scm/linux/kernel/git/linusw/linux-pinctrl.git
tag: pinctrl-mergebase-20120418
branch: devel or for-next
commit: dcb5dbc305b975cccf40942feba40964069541d3

It also forms the basis for many other Tegra pull requests to follow.

The following changes since commit dcb5dbc305b975cccf40942feba40964069541d3:
  Dong Aisheng (1):
        pinctrl: show pin name for pingroups in sysfs

are available in the git repository at:

  git://git.kernel.org/pub/scm/linux/kernel/git/swarren/linux-tegra.git
for-3.5/gpio-pinmux

Stephen Warren (12):
      usb: ehci-tegra: Add vbus_gpio to platform data
      ARM: tegra: Remove VBUS_GPIO handling from board files
      gpio: tegra: configure pins during irq_set_type
      ARM: tegra: seaboard: Don't gpio_request() ISL29018_IRQ
      gpio: tegra: Hide tegra_gpio_enable/disable()
      ARM: tegra: Switch to new pinctrl driver
      ARM: tegra: Remove pre-pinctrl pinmux driver
      ARM: dt: tegra cardhu: add pinmux to device tree
      ARM: dt: tegra20: add pinmux to device tree
      pinctrl: tegra: refactor probe handling
      pinctrl: tegra: debugfs enhancements
      pinctrl: tegra: error reporting cleanup

 arch/arm/boot/dts/tegra-cardhu.dts                |   44 +
 arch/arm/boot/dts/tegra-harmony.dts               |  224 +++++
 arch/arm/boot/dts/tegra-paz00.dts                 |  220 +++++
 arch/arm/boot/dts/tegra-seaboard.dts              |  243 +++++
 arch/arm/boot/dts/tegra-trimslice.dts             |  230 +++++
 arch/arm/boot/dts/tegra-ventana.dts               |  230 +++++
 arch/arm/mach-tegra/Makefile                      |    3 -
 arch/arm/mach-tegra/board-dt-tegra20.c            |   31 -
 arch/arm/mach-tegra/board-harmony-pinmux.c        |  266 +++---
 arch/arm/mach-tegra/board-paz00-pinmux.c          |  263 +++---
 arch/arm/mach-tegra/board-pinmux.c                |  105 +--
 arch/arm/mach-tegra/board-pinmux.h                |   40 +-
 arch/arm/mach-tegra/board-seaboard-pinmux.c       |  346 ++++----
 arch/arm/mach-tegra/board-seaboard.c              |   21 +-
 arch/arm/mach-tegra/board-trimslice-pinmux.c      |  264 +++---
 arch/arm/mach-tegra/board-trimslice.c             |   15 +-
 arch/arm/mach-tegra/devices.c                     |    5 +-
 arch/arm/mach-tegra/include/mach/gpio-tegra.h     |    9 -
 arch/arm/mach-tegra/include/mach/pinmux-tegra20.h |  184 ----
 arch/arm/mach-tegra/include/mach/pinmux-tegra30.h |  320 -------
 arch/arm/mach-tegra/include/mach/pinmux.h         |  302 -------
 arch/arm/mach-tegra/pinmux-tegra20-tables.c       |  244 -----
 arch/arm/mach-tegra/pinmux-tegra30-tables.c       |  376 --------
 arch/arm/mach-tegra/pinmux.c                      |  987
---------------------
 arch/arm/mach-tegra/usb_phy.c                     |    1 -
 drivers/gpio/gpio-tegra.c                         |   39 +-
 drivers/mmc/host/sdhci-tegra.c                    |   24 +-
 drivers/pinctrl/pinctrl-tegra.c                   |  236 +++---
 drivers/pinctrl/pinctrl-tegra.h                   |   23 +-
 drivers/pinctrl/pinctrl-tegra20.c                 |   40 +-
 drivers/pinctrl/pinctrl-tegra30.c                 |   40 +-
 drivers/usb/host/ehci-tegra.c                     |   13 +-
 include/linux/platform_data/tegra_usb.h           |    1 +
 33 files changed, 2055 insertions(+), 3334 deletions(-)
 delete mode 100644 arch/arm/mach-tegra/include/mach/pinmux-tegra20.h
 delete mode 100644 arch/arm/mach-tegra/include/mach/pinmux-tegra30.h
 delete mode 100644 arch/arm/mach-tegra/include/mach/pinmux.h
 delete mode 100644 arch/arm/mach-tegra/pinmux-tegra20-tables.c
 delete mode 100644 arch/arm/mach-tegra/pinmux-tegra30-tables.c
 delete mode 100644 arch/arm/mach-tegra/pinmux.c